![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
Linux之旅
文章平均质量分 68
网站搭建、服务器使用、linux运维。。。
不喜欢热闹的孩子
学习更多的知识,走更远的路,见识更多的人和事!
展开
-
Linux基础知识合集
整理了一下学习的一些关于Linux的一些基础知识,同学们也可以通过公众号菜单栏查看!如果对文章感兴趣欢迎微信搜索公众号:不喜欢热闹的孩子。原创 2024-02-02 09:29:59 · 512 阅读 · 1 评论 -
Grafana部署与Zabbix集成,搭建开源IT监控平台
但是我还是想用mysql作为数据库存储较为稳定点,因此需要将原有的grafana.db转为sql文件再导入到mysql数据库中,而且我打算将grafana的数据库也存储在zabbix服务器的数据库上,省得麻烦了。初步想法是Zabbix监控、但是本身Zabbix的图形展示没有那么好看,因此看到了Grafana,一开始打算在grafana做监控告警但是发现比较复杂,还没有那水平,因此现在是Zabbix收集数据,配置告警,Grafana作图形展示。修改grafana.ini配置文件,修改为使用mysql存储。原创 2023-11-29 15:00:42 · 816 阅读 · 0 评论 -
Linux用户与文件权限学习
Linux的多用户管理也可以通过组的概念来简化,一个用户可以属于多个组,一个组可以有多个用户,用户和组是多对多的关系。用户与组会应用在所有文件与目录上体现,用户就是通过管理员手工创建的一个用户账号,在/home/下有一个自己用户名的目录,那里就是用户的家目录,登录后默认在家目录。在Linux上还有一个others(其他人的概念),用户代表一个用户,组代表属于一个特定特点的用户集合,而其他人就是除了上述两个集合的其他用户。可以通过命令进行创建用户和组,以及设置默认Shell.原创 2023-12-21 14:46:32 · 323 阅读 · 0 评论 -
宝塔面板:轻松玩转linux系统,实现服务器状态监控和运维部署!
接管系统的firewalld或者iptables,进行端口的放通,禁ping等设置,减少命令行操作,不过高级的安全检测、入侵防御需要升级收费,基本功能已经足够了。选择软件如apache,右侧安装,设置版本,编译安装是使用源码编译,速度较慢,极速安装使用yum或者apt等进行快速安装,安装完成可以设置是否在首页显示。功能大概就是这些,总的来讲还是很方便小白操作的,可以实现网页登陆管理服务器的大部分功能了,以及一些安全日志和告警功能,省去了环境部署,软件安装的繁琐过程。这个登陆入口、账号与密码要复制好记住。原创 2023-12-02 14:06:17 · 496 阅读 · 0 评论 -
“轻松实现Linux和Windows文件共享,只需几步配置!“
因为我这里是windows服务器开的smb共享,因此如果是云服务器必须打开445端口才行。1.关闭防火墙和selinux,不关闭可能导致端口拦截,无法访问等问题。然后重启服务,上述配置开启匿名访问,没有进行认证,建议自己个人使用。linux服务器开启SMB服务供windows访问。配置文件在/etc/samba/smb.conf。linux客户端访问windows共享目录。linux作为客户端需要下载客户端软件。linux配置SMB文件共享服务。2.安装smb服务并启动。原创 2023-11-20 17:25:31 · 147 阅读 · 0 评论 -
“简洁实用,没有繁琐设置!Cloudreve是个人使用的最佳网盘“
它可以用于创建自己的私有云存储服务或公共文件分享平台,该网盘底层支持本机存储、从机存储、阿里云OSS、又拍云、腾讯云COS、七牛云存储、OneDrive(国际版/世纪互联版)等多种存储方式,每种存储方式的上传和下载都是客户端直传,无需经过服务器中转。理想情况下我觉得使用mysql数据进行数据存储,配置redis缓存,然后通过nginx80端口代理cloudreve网盘是比较好的实现方式,大部分配置可以在conf.ini里面指定。然后开启端口,使用systemctl进行管理服务进程。原创 2023-11-23 17:13:39 · 1134 阅读 · 0 评论 -
“轻松解决Linux应用程序无法访问的难题:关闭SELinux就对了!“
SELinux 是 Linux 安全增强版 (Security Enhanced Linux) 的简称,它是一种强制访问控制机制,可以在操作系统内部保护应用程序、文件和网络资源免受恶意攻击者的侵害。SELinux 是一种内核级别的安全模块,可以在不影响性能的情况下提供多层保护,包括网络安全、文件系统保护、网络访问保护和进程保护等,SELinux 可以有效地防止未经授权的应用程序运行,并防止已授权的应用程序执行非法操作。它可以使用角色、类型和域来限制文件和进程之间的访问,以确保系统资源的安全性。原创 2023-11-21 16:11:04 · 167 阅读 · 0 评论 -
frp内网穿透部署,轻松实现内网服务对外访问
在实现内网穿透时,FRP能够将公网与内网之间的隔离突破,使得公网用户可以直接访问内网服务器上的资源,从而实现远程访问和管理。如果每次都手动运行服务应该会在前台运行,不能退出,如果ctrl + c退出,frp服务也就结束了,因此建议使用systemctl进程管理实现服务的启动停止和重启。window如果把cmd黑色窗口关闭则服务停止,因此需要设置后台运行,或者设置开机自启,通过计划任务运行,在此不做说明,可以私信。如果使用linux客户端的话也是使用上面下载的版本,删除掉frps开头的文件即可。原创 2023-12-07 15:54:00 · 725 阅读 · 0 评论 -
Linux软件管理:rpm软件包与yum管理工具
3、你要安装的 rpm 软件是经过相同系统进行编译打包,因此一般不同的系统打包的 rpm 不能通用,也就是不同发行版 Linux 发布的 RPM 不能用在其他的发行版 Linux 上,如 Centos6 和 Centos7 使用不同的 RPM 源。2、当你的主机需要安装这个 rpm 软件时,rpm 机制会依照软件记录的数据查询当前主机是否满足依赖软件,满足则安装,否则不予安装,如果安装则将该软件信息写入 linux 的 rpm 数据库,以便未来的查询、验证、安装、卸载。原创 2023-12-11 12:29:00 · 107 阅读 · 0 评论 -
Chrony让内网设备时间同步
背景:公司服务器时间不同步导致一些认证功能无法使用,网络设备时间不同步日志信息不准确,因此想要在内网搭建一个NTP服务器,作为客户端同步网络时间服务器,作为服务端为内网其他终端提供授时服务。系统好像自带了chronyd这个服务,然后我通过yum无法安装ntpdate和ntp,所以百度后直接使用chronyd进行ntp服务搭建。Centos 搭建NTP服务器。服务器:Centos8。软件:chronyd。H3C 网络设备配置。原创 2023-11-17 17:26:25 · 244 阅读 · 0 评论 -
Linux命令行基础知识
Linux使用命令行与操作系统进行交互,通过在命令行输入命令进行程序运行、文件创建与编辑、查询系统信息等,命令行是Linux的精髓呢。上面给了一些常用的Linux命令,但是呢我没有写上参数,因为每个命令都有对应的参数,太多了根本写不完,但是我们也不需要死记硬背,可以通过命令的帮助功能查询,非常方便,大多数情况下可以通过--help查询该命令有什么选项。好了,本次学习了命令的格式与执行,一些常用的命令和查询用法,下次继续。在Linux上命令的使用是非常灵活的,可以实现非常强大的功能。原创 2023-12-18 14:06:24 · 451 阅读 · 0 评论 -
Linux文件与目录权限基础
它仅仅表示用户是否具有执行该文件的权限。上一章学习了Linux用户与组的概念,以及创建用户和组,修改信息等,这次需要将用户应用在实际中,Linux系统中一切皆文件,文件也是基于用户进行权限管理的,因此需要了解文件与目录的权限管理基础。文件权限格式为[rwx][rwx][rwx],9个字符分为3段,每段分为r读取,w编辑,x执行,第一段为文件拥有者权限,第二段为用户组成员权限,第三段为其他人的权限,如果没有权限使用-代表。总结:这次学习了Linux中的文件和目录,权限的查询与设置,权限的修改和变更。原创 2023-12-21 14:45:27 · 1005 阅读 · 0 评论 -
Vmare安装Centos8系统
因为我外面宿主机是自动获取,所以桥接过来也自动获取了,如果你宿主机是手动的就选择IPV4手动设置地址、掩码、DNS即可,然后把自动连接选择上就可以开机启动连接了,否则可能开机没有网络。配置安装磁盘,就是我们刚才选择的分配60G空间,先默认吧,以后熟悉了可以自行分区,就是定义哪些目录的大小等等。选择安装软件,GUI服务器就是有图形界面,基本服务器标准功能,最小安装只包含必要功能,这里先看下图形界面方便学习,不需要额外软件了。找一个桥接的网卡,选择桥接模式,在宿主机看下自己用的网卡,桥接过去,然后应用确定。原创 2023-12-15 12:32:39 · 55 阅读 · 0 评论 -
Linux计划任务管理
之前已经学习了一些Linux的基础知识和关机方式与文件系统简介,今天来学习下Linux下的计划任务,因为这个功能自己搭建服务器还是用得上的,比如定期清理垃圾缓存、定期备份数据库和网站等等。适合于在指定的时间执行一次,但是有时候我们需要定期执行如备份数据库或者备份网站等定期计划任务,这时需要通过。需要注意的是建议配置好服务器的时间准确,参考之前的NTP时间服务器配置。命令执行单一任务,看名字就大概知道这个命令的作用是在指定时间进行操作。定时有计划的执行任务,实现服务器管理,数据的备份或者数据的清理。原创 2024-01-11 14:04:02 · 972 阅读 · 0 评论 -
Linux系统的常见关机方式
命令查看网络连接状态。Linux是一个多用户的系统,程序都是在后台运行,如果直接按关机键进行关机可能导致其他用户或者程序的终止,因此我们还是需要学习下怎样正确的关机。即使我们说服务器一般是长期运行的,但是遇到打补丁,重启等也需要了解一定的知识,最后,不正确的关机有可能导致文件系统损坏。它用于控制计算机的关闭或重启,并提供了多种参数选项,以便用户自定义操作行为,一般来说只有root管理员有权限执行关机重启操作,毕竟影响太大了。-l:显示进程的长格式信息,包括进程的PID、PPID、状态、CPU时间、命令等。原创 2024-01-26 23:32:06 · 826 阅读 · 0 评论 -
从零开始学习CentOS8网络配置
【代码】从零开始学习CentOS8网络配置。原创 2023-11-09 11:33:19 · 73 阅读 · 0 评论 -
Centos8 安装docker
您可以通过修改daemon配置文件/etc/docker/daemon.json来使用加速器,如果没有可以手动新建。首先获取阿里云的镜像加速地址:https://umaz16k7.mirror.aliyuncs.com。镜像加速有利于快速下载镜像,因为一些docker源服务器网络问题。删除原有的yum源,下载新的文件。修改docker默认目录。docker常用命令。阿里云yum变更问题。原创 2023-11-08 13:34:51 · 33 阅读 · 0 评论 -
系统防护Firewalld服务
firewalld的最大优点在于它能够实时更新并添加新的防火墙规则,而无需重新启动服务。此外,firewalld还引入了一个叫做"zone"的概念,可以根据网络流量的不同来源将其分类到不同的区域中,并为每个区域设置不同的防火墙策略。Centos从版本7开始,默认使用firewalld作为防火墙管理工具,以替代传统的iptables防火墙。然后,可以针对每个区域设置相应的防火墙规则,从而实现更精细的安全控制。默认防火墙服务是启动的,后期我们搭建的各种服务都需要开启对应的端口来允许外部连接访问。原创 2023-11-11 21:14:16 · 38 阅读 · 0 评论 -
Centos apache配置ssl证书
Apache配置SSL证书原创 2020-09-25 15:49:10 · 1310 阅读 · 0 评论 -
Docker+mysql+wordpress搭建个人博客
从开始搭建一个wordpress博客开始想些一些日记、文章可以让别人通过网络访问吗?你可以搭建一个自己的博客呀!本文从服务器选择,简单服务器配置开始一路讲解操作,也当作学习日记吧。大家感兴趣也可以看看。环境搭建简单说明下基础环境配置,首先我们要搭建博客,肯定是需要通过网络访问的,然后我们的博客放在哪里呢?答:需要存放在服务器上。我一般是选择在云服务商上面购买一台云服务器,然后装上linux系统加上一些软件配置,使其可以在网络上运行。常见的服务提供商有:阿里云、腾讯云、华为云、百度云等许多厂商,我主原创 2020-08-04 09:28:35 · 599 阅读 · 0 评论 -
Docker搭建个人网盘
Docker安装mysql数据库一 :环境搭建先完成docker的安装配置配置好镜像加速器,不然速度可能上龟速。二 :步骤然后拉取mysql镜像:docker pull mysql查看是否拉取成功:docker images #查看是否成功然后基于镜像运行容器:docker run -d -p 3306:3306 -v /mnt/sde/mysql:/var/lib/mysql -e MYSQL_ROOT_PASSWORD=WZS134125 --name mysql mys原创 2020-08-04 09:07:20 · 1647 阅读 · 0 评论